Winning bidder announced for 200 MW wind farm and 100 MW battery storage in Uzbekistan
2 January 2024
The Ministry of Energy has announced the winning bidder for the 200 MW wind farm and 100 MW battery storage in the Karaozak and Beruniy districts, Karakalpakstan, Uzbekistan.
This project is being executed with the assistance of the European Bank for Reconstruction and Development through the "Program for the Development and Provision of Advisory Services." The outcomes of the financial proposals' assessment are as follows:
ACWA POWER suggests a rate of 4.09 US cents/kWh of electricity generated at the wind farm, inclusive of the battery storage system.
Abu Dhabi Future Energy Company PJSC-Masdar has proposed 4.99 US cents/kWh of electricity generated at the wind farm, including the battery storage system.
ACWA POWER has been declared the winning bidder for the tender and will be responsible for designing, building, financing, and operating both the wind farm and the battery storage system, while Abu Dhabi Future Energy Company PJSC – Masdar has been named the reserved bidder.
The official approval of the winning bidder for the project will follow the evaluation of the financial proposals based on the required criteria.
